161. Hong Kong Int. Airport Handled Just 8.8 Million Passengers in 2020
Hong Kong International Airport (HKIA) handled 8.8 million passengers and 160,655 flights in 2020, year-on-year decreases of 87.7% and 61.7% respectively. Total cargo throughput during the year remained relatively stable at 4.5 million tonnes, a year-on-year decline of 7%. 162. Rosewood Signs Very Special Property in Rome, Italy
Rosewood has signed a management agreement with Antirion SGR for a new luxury hotel in Rome, Italy. Located in the former headquarters of Italy’s Banca Nazionale del Lavoro (BNL), overlooking the iconic Via Veneto, the Rosewood Rome will offer easy access to many of the city’s storied attractions, elegant shops and distinct dining destinations. 163. Fiji Link Launches Mobile Boarding Passes at Nadi, Suva and Labasa
Fiji Link, a subsidiary of Fiji Airways, has introduced mobile boarding pass options for customers checking-in online for domestic flights from Nadi, Suva and Labasa. Customers flying domestically from the three airports are able to use mobile boarding passes generated on their device after they check-in online, without the need for a printed boarding pass. Elbit Systems of America has completed its acquisition of the Night Vision business of L3Harris Technologies for a purchase price of $350 million in cash. Erik Fox has been appointed as Vice President and General Manager of Elbit Systems of America – Night Vision.
